This was a group project that was completed with two other developers enrolled at Algonquin College.
It is a streaming services budget tracking web application. It was built in Eclipse, utilizing
Apache Tomcat, Java Servlets,
Bootstrap, Animate.css and MySQl.
A user has the ability to register as a new user and login with their password stored in a
database in a hashed format. The user manually enters subscription data, and a message appears
if they are over their set budget.
This was a personal project.
While studying Java at Algonquin College I wanted to make an app on a desktop. I use my calculator
often,
so I decided to build one.
I built it using J-Frame.
The user is able to enter basic mathematical equations.
This was a group project that was completed with two other developers enrolled at Lighthouse Labs.
It is a volunteer sign up and event listing web platform built in React, utilizing Tailwind CSS,
Animate.css, PostgreSQL and
the Google Calendar API.
A user has the ability to login, logout, sign up for events and delete events. They can also add events
to their Google Calendar.
You can check it out here →
Github
This was a final project I completed while attending Algonquin College.
It is a Guardian News lookup Android phone application. It was built in Android studio and utilizes such
features as ListView,
Guaradian News API, ToolBar, Drawer etc. SQLite is used for a database, and SharedPreferences is used to
store state.
A user has the ability to select a list of news articles from Guardian News based on the category
Business, Finance, or Current. They
can also do a keywoard search of articles. One can select articles to see more details, or select to add
it to their personal saved list.
The My List screen displays the articles the user has saved in their list and they can choose to delete
them from their list.
You can check it out here →
Github
You can view my coding projects on my GitHub profile here:
Tom Spencer -
Developer Github